Ready for an epic event of swords, blood and destiny approximately a 1,000 years in the making as the story of William the Conqueror is set to arrive in an epic TV series in King and Conqueror.

As reported by The Hollywood Reporter, the epic and ambitious eight-episode miniseries will chronicle the destiny of Britain, and the confrontation of two ruthless warrior kings, Duke William of Normandy and Harold Godwinson and the brutal and bloody Battle of Hastings in 1066 that would change a nation’s destiny forever.

As reported Game of Thrones alumnus Nikolaj Coster-Waldau is set to headline the series alongside English thespian James Norton in the epic series. Coster-Waldau will take on the role of Duke William, better known to history as William the Conqueror who disputed the English throne and would take it by force, while Norton will portray Harold Godwinson, the last Anglo-Saxon King of Britain.

Here’s the official synopsis:

King and Conqueror is the story of a clash that defined the future of a country — and a continent — for a thousand years, the roots of which stretch back decades and extend out through a pair of interconnected family dynasties, struggling for power across two countries and a raging sea. Harold of Wessex (Norton) and William of Normandy (Nikolaj Coster-Waldau) were two men destined to meet at the Battle of Hastings in 1066; two allies with no design on the British throne, who found themselves forced by circumstance and personal obsession into a war for possession of its crown.

Fans of past epic series such as Vikings and The Last Kingdom will be left salivating at the announcement of this epic series, which will be produced in a partnership between the BBC and CBS Studios. The eight-episode series is created, written and executive produced by Michael Robert Johnson (Sherlock Holmes), while Baltasar Kormákur (Everest) will direct the premiere episode and, as executive producer, will steer the creative across the series. Norton will also serve as an executive producer on the series, while in addition to starring in the lead role, Coster-Waldau will also direct an episode and serve as an executive producer.
